Latest Patents
Kanai's latest patents focus on a scroll compressor that includes end-plate side stepped portions of each of the scrolls corresponding to wall-portion side stepped portions of each of the scrolls. This design features a stationary scroll, an orbiting scroll, and a discharge port through which a fluid that has been compressed by both scrolls is discharged. The end plate of the orbiting scroll is designed with an end-plate side stepped portion that increases in height toward the central side of the spiral and decreases toward the outer end side. Similarly, the spiral wrap of the stationary scroll has a wall-portion side stepped portion that decreases in height toward the central side and increases toward the outer end side. This innovative design allows for a pair of compression chambers that face each other, with the ventral side compression chamber communicating with the discharge port before the dorsal side compression chamber does.
Career Highlights
Throughout his career, Akihiro Kanai has worked with prominent companies such as Mitsubishi Heavy Industries Thermal Systems, Ltd. and Mitsubishi Heavy Industries Limited. His experience in these organizations has allowed him to refine his skills and contribute to significant advancements in compressor technology.
